Burst explicitly states it's designed to do more damage when your HP is low. Try to cast it (as part of a combo) straight after a well-used Convert and see what happens.
Only really played blackmage enough to comment on that 15 mins ability and Burst is very underwhelming and ive tested it a bit, even on a really low hp/combo/crit its not that much greater than thundara/thundaga crit.
Got about 1k crit on chimera with it but have to cast it on the combo after having low hp from using convert. Its not very good for a 15 minute cooldown. Doing it without low hp and it does less dmg than thundara combo.

I think the problem here is that people are comparing these quarter-hour abilities to 2-hours from FFXI. They're not the same.
Quarter-hour abilities are not "Oh shit!" button, life savers. They are meant to be used in combat just like any other skill, in the proper situation/combination.
Mighty Strikes alone is kind of okay, but paired with Rampage and Steel Cyclone it's pretty fucking amazing.
Hundred Fists was kind of meh before I realized that each strike counted as two strikes, and each one seems to do more damage than a normal auto attack would.
Dragonfire Dive is not meant to be the ultimate destruction AoE super attack of doom. It's another AoE attack for Dragoon that, when used in the right situation, can do quite a bit of damage.
Sure some of them could be a bit better but again they're not the super obnoxious ridiculously awesome 2-hour abilities. They are FFXIV's quarter-hour abilities, any similarity to FFXI should be ignored as they are completely different in concept and use.
